2021/2022 Jermann Pinot Grigio Venezia Giulia IGT Friuli Venezia Giulia, Italy
GW says: Jermann Pinot Grigio is a dry, crisp white wine from the Friuli-Venezia Giulia region of Italy, known for its refreshing acidity and citrus notes. It's characterized by a light straw-yellow color with a bouquet of delicate fruit, a subtle nutty character, and a long, satisfying finish.
Varietals: 100% Pinot Grigio
Appearance: Light straw-yellow
Aroma: Delicate and refined bouquet with hints of tropical fruit, citrus
Palate: Dry, velvety, and well-structured on the palate, with flavors of stone fruits, citrus peel, and a touch of almond and spice. Vibrant acidity and long harmonious finish.
